CVE-2019-1003039 is an insufficiently protected credentials vulnerability affecting Jenkins AppDynamics Dashboard Plugin versions 1.0.14 and earlier. This flaw allows authenticated attackers, even without specific job permissions, to retrieve passwords configured within Jenkins jobs. Rated with a CVSS score of 8.8 (HIGH), the vulnerability is easily exploitable over the network with low attack complexity, leading to high confidentiality, integrity, and availability impacts. There is no evidence of active exploitation, public exploit code, or significant community discussion surrounding this CVE.
